Disaster & A Premises-Based Phone System

If catastrophe strikes an office equipped with a premises-based phone system, the whole system is at risk. And if hardware gets damaged, you’ll need to cover the expense of replacement, as well as the installation and setup costs involved. You’re then faced with the loss of business due to calls you’re missing.

6 Advantages of a Hosted Phone System During Disasters

In times of crisis, a hosted phone system is invaluable. Here’s why:

1. Cloud-Based

With a hosted phone platform, the majority of your system resides in the cloud. Regardless of what happens to your office or business location, the main phone system remains safe and operational.

2. Multiple-Data Centers

Multiple data-centers provide redundancy and built-in failover for extra resilience in the event of a local internet or power outage. Calls are automatically routed around problem areas, minimizing or often eliminating call disruption entirely.

3. Management Portal

If your office becomes inaccessible, you can quickly redirect calls using the Management Portal from any computer with internet access. Forward calls to home phones or cells and you’ll have staff back up and running in no time. With your communications operational, it’ll be much easier to put the full recovery process in motion.

4. Simplicity & Portability

In a serious situation where you’re forced to relocate, you can simply plug your desk phones into any active internet ports and they’ll be operational in a matter of minutes.

5. Customized Voicemail

Beyond that, it’s easy to change your company’s voice messages to alert callers to your current situation and any impacts it may have on their own business.

6. Find Me/Follow Me

By taking advantage of features like Find Me/Follow Me, you’ll always be able to receive and make calls, no matter where you are, on any device you have – as long as there’s an internet connection. Not only does that reduce the negative impact on your business, it can provide tremendous peace-of-mind for family, friends and co-workers in moments of crisis.
